Real Madrid offers Vinicius Jr €22m per year; Arsenal monitors his future move
Real Madrid have sent Vinicius Junior a new contract offer worth around €22 million per year, but the 26‑year‑old Brazilian winger is holding out for closer to €30 million annually, saying this should be his last major deal. No meeting between the player and the club has been scheduled yet. Meanwhile, Arsenal are closely watching the situation and have said they are prepared to make Vinicius their highest-ever paid player if he leaves the Bernabeu.
